The Ragged Trousered Philanthropists; Robert Tressell's classic pre-First World War account of the working lives of a group of housepainters and decorators, vividly adapted by Howard Brenton.
The Ragged Trousered Philanthropists (stage version) is a play written by Howard Brenton and published by Nick Hern Books (2010).
